Warp Speed, Dinner Guest click in Ontario Boys opener

by Greg Blanchard. WEG Media

Toronto, ON — Warp Speed and Dinner Guest drew first blood in Monday’s (Feb. 16) first leg of the Ontario Boys Pacing Series for 4-year-olds at Woodbine Racetrack.

Warp Speed was parked three-wide for much of the first quarter in the opening C$20,000 split, but once on the lead, the son of Mach Three-Hopeulive went the distance in a 1:53.3 victory for driver Mario Baillargeon. He was able to hold off a determined Winter Blues with Shiny Mach finishing a blocked third.

It was the first win of the season in four tries for the Ben Wallace trainee and boosted his career earnings to $57,742 for the Southside Cdn Farms Ltd. of Kemptville, Ontario.

In the second division, Dinner Guest used off-the-pace tactics for driver Randy Waples to prevail in 1:54. The son of No Pan Intended-Beach Guest rallied from seventh at the half to haul down Windsun Twister with longshot HBF’s Tommy-T rallying to pick up third.

Dinner Guest was winning for the second time this year in six tries for trainer Chad Schmiedge and owners the Ceejay Stable, Pat Elynuik and Doris McDougal. The lion’s share of the purse increased his career total to $78,607.

The second leg of the Ontario Boys Series will go postward next Monday night (Feb. 23) at Woodbine.
